Social Problems of Alabama offers a clear look at how Alabama’s social institutions and state agencies worked together during the war era. This study ties war needs to everyday public services, health, education, and welfare, showing how policy aimed to strengthen the state for future challenges.
The report frames what worked well and where gaps existed, from budgets and staff to the care of vulnerable groups. It highlights practical challenges in hospitals, schools, juvenile services, and reform efforts, while outlining concrete steps for improvement and reform. The book provides context for how war-time pressures reshaped social policy in Alabama.

This book provides an examination of the welfare system in place in Alabama during the first two decades of the 20th century, discussing its strengths and shortcomings. The author takes a deep dive into the social agencies and institutions of the state, with particular attention paid to those serving the poor, marginalized, and criminal populations. It includes a discussion of how these organizations and agencies were funded and their subsequent financial difficulties, and perceived and actual shortcomings in their work. The author also considers the impact of the ongoing WWI on the organizations and the people they serve. The book is an important resource for scholars and researchers interested in the history of social welfare in the United States, in the American South, and in Alabama specifically.
